Understanding the 3-3-3 Rule
Like most rescue dogs, Bo will need time to adjust to his new home. The first 3 days he may feel unsure as he decompresses from the transition. The first 3 weeks he will begin learning your routine and feeling more secure. By 3 months, his confidence will grow and his full personality will shine.
Patience and consistency during this adjustment period will help Bo thrive.
